Camelbak Antidote Cleaning Kit – $14.95

The Camelbak introduced a new concept in hydration for those who live and breathe outdoor adventures, but that doesn’t mean it doesn’t require a bit of care. Odors can build up in the pouch as a result of bacteria that grow over time. Give your hydration system a good scrubbing every few weeks or so with the Antidote cleaning kit from Camelbak. It includes sodium chloride cleaning tablets, two scrub brushes for the inside of the pouch and the drinking tube, and a specially-designed dryer piece that ensures the reservoir dries completely, to rid your hydration system of funky tastes and odors. It’s worth the few minutes it takes to wash it out.

ReviveX Climbing Rope Cleaner Concentrate – $5.95

Climbers are perhaps the most inclined to take good care of their gear, as their very lives depend on it. Some technical ropes have a water-repellent treatment that can be damaged from the application of household cleaners, so it is paramount that you clean them with the appropriate materials. This rope cleaner from ReviveX will remove all traces of dust, dirt, aluminum oxide, and fine rock crystals while leaving that water-repellent coating intact, and completely rinses off. Suitable for use in washing machines, there is no better way to make sure your ropes are in top shape than by treating them regularly with this cleaner.
